Many Democrats have even denounced how the Secret Service handcuffed and removed Padilla from the room during the event, and some even called on Nome to resign. Padilla and DHS secretary Christy Noem later held a meeting. Padilla’s office described it as “citizen” and was told “from the heart” despite strong differences of opinion between the two.

The FBI said he was let go after he properly identified himself because he didn’t wear his security pins He interrupted Noem While trying to ask questions while she was speaking. Padilla stated his name and wore a shirt that the US Senator said.
Click here to get the Fox News app
“If this is how this administration responds to senators with questions, then we can only imagine what they are doing to farmers, chefs, and daily workers across California and across the country. We are responsible for this administration,” he said after the incident.
Meanwhile, DHS denounced it as a “disrespectful political theatre.” The press conference was focused Anti-ice citizens’ uncertainty In Los Angeles, federal immigration authorities continue to arrest illegal immigrants in the area.
